WebIn fact, when it’s combined with other elements to form a compound (also known as a salt), bismuth is used as a medicine to help treat gastrointestinal problems. These problems include diarrhea, an upset stomach, a peptic ulcer, and heartburn. A bismuth medicine is most commonly taken in the form of bismuth subsalicylate. WebBismuth salts seem to help eliminate bacteria that cause stomach problems such as diarrhea and stomach ulcers. Bismuth salts also work like an antacid to treat problems such as indigestion....
